WASHINGTON, D.C. -- As President Donald Trump and Republican leaders strategize about tax reform, the majority of U.S. adults believe that upper-income people and corporations are paying too little in taxes. In contrast, about half of Americans say middle- and lower-income people pay too much, while the other half says these groups are currently paying their fair share or are not paying enough.

Americans Say Upper-Income and Corporations Pay Too Little in Taxes
Please tell me if you think these groups are paying their fair share in federal taxes, paying too much or paying too little?
Fair share Too much Too little
%
% %

Middle-income people
40 51 6
Lower-income people 35 48 14
Upper-income people 24 10 63
Corporations 19 9 67

Sorted by "fair share"
GALLUP, APRIL 5-9, 2017
